Hi I got my Cockoo Marans from McMurray, and they were very healthy, nice birds who are not at all afraid of us. I even still have one old biddy that I keep around because she is so funny and she will go broody and she is so big that I could put a lot of eggs under her. She will even try to set in the roll out nest with no eggs under her poor thing. If you eat anything outside she comes and tries to get it from you like a poorly behaved dog.
But my eggs were not dark! I got one darkish egg one time and that was it. Sometimes the eggs were speckled with dark speckles that looked nice. They layed okay, not great. I was sad about the not-dark eggs. I read that the dark eggs are really hard to breed for, so I guess you would have to get them not from a hatchery, but a breeder who specializes in them.
So where do I go to get them? I would still like to have dark eggs!

You need to get true French Marans from a breeder.

Hatcheries only sell for quantity and profit, so naturally traits like type and egg color are basically destroyed/bred out. But for true breeders who either go for egg color or a good quality bird in general, there's no beating their amazing deep dark reddish brown eggs.

There are LOADS of breeders of French Marans on BYC here, most of who ship hatching eggs, some who are even local to your area and do chicks and/or adult birds. Your best bet is to look for Black Copper colored Marans.
